The Stone of Sorrow: The Fate of the Stone, Part Two


Book Description
Part two of The Fate of the Stone trilogy.

Superbly narrated by Colin Moody.

A new mix of strange characters and weird events brings Jake and Helen together again - this time they are further along the way to understanding the true power of The Philosopher's Stone: life eternal. Yet, others seek it too...
